Webb3 nov. 2016 · A teacher’s role is to make judgments about how best to help their students learn in the environments in which they teach. They generally do so competently, thoughtfully, and with appropriate caution, in consideration of their own values and those of their students and other stakeholders. Teachers are aware that their decisions might not ...
